Based in Lymington, UK, Laurent Giles & Partners was founded by Jack Laurent Giles in 1927, quickly becoming pioneers of new yacht design and boat construction techniques. The passion and innovation instilled by Jack Laurent Giles is firmly maintained by the company that today bears his name, and what began as one man’s vision for excellence has produced over 1400 successful yacht design projects and counting.
This craft was originally built in Burmese Teak and Honduras Mahogany, to survey for an Australian casino so their VIPs could be ferried around in true glamour and style. Bella Diva’s painstaking restoration, repower and re-assembly was undertaken in Fremantle by artisans within their craft and represents a quality of finish almost unattainable anywhere in the world. To borrow vernacular from the classic car genre, it’s a ‘ground up’ ‘nut and bolt’ restoration.
This vessel would suit potential buyers of Riva, J Craft, Hacker, Chris Craft and the like. However, the standard of finish and performance of this craft is arguably superior at all points. And at the price we are offering, it represents substantially better value.
Bella Diva has had thousands of man hours spent on her in the past 12 months. She was dismantled to the bare hull. Every bit of her varnish was removed by hand. 16 coats of the best available varnish finish were applied. The wet areas of the hull were stripped and repainted to a mirror finish. Then a brand-new Mercury Cummins 4.2 ltr 320hp 4 stroke turbo diesel and Bravo 3 Stern Drive with counter rotating props fitted. Brand new with full two-year warranty for her new owner.
